DEEDEE RIDLON (SUTHERLAND)

July 25, 1954 April 18, 2023

April 18, 2023, was the last time we shared our earthly existence with our Precious lil' 08er, DeeDee Ridlon.

Deidre was the first born of Doc and Shirley Sutherland, raising their family in Oildale. Deidre graduated from North High in '72.

Dee was the most creative and imaginative artist, who developed a life long passion for dollmaking. Her dolls won numerous grand prize awards at both the Mid-State and Kern County Fairs.

Dee had a thirst for knowledge, and a memory to retain it. So, she was our Go-To person for answers to any problem. Knowing if she didn't have the answer, she would research it until she did. If it was out there, she would find it.

As our life began together, Sylvia was a part of it from the start. With Dee claiming that they were twins separated at birth.

In late '99, Dee and I met, fell in love, bought our home, and married in Las Vegas, (Sylvia house sat and took care of Sweet Pea).

Dee loved her cats, along with our swimming pool, which Dee and Sylvia devoted every summer to pooling for the past 23 years. While sharing their thoughts on life and how to live it well.

So, sorrow and joy causes us to remember our, Precious li' 08er.

We'll love you forever Dee, Tracy Ridlon and Sylvia Alejandro
